Output 44d592940df2d14d773a3caa0c7d975948c05581148caccd975b23e3d259bf80:63

value
978562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d09a2e5378547df46c315a5810f8299744532d2d OP_EQUAL
address
3Li1B8EKwGsCwuaALYnYG1aGsKbj27SrLz
transaction
44d592940df2d14d773a3caa0c7d975948c05581148caccd975b23e3d259bf80
spent
true